On Sat, Jun 28, 2025 at 06:30:05PM +0100, Marc Zyngier wrote:
> Another utterly pointless aspect of the xgene-msi driver is that
> it is built around CPU hotplug. Which is quite amusing since this
> is one of the few arm64 platforms that, by construction, cannot
> do CPU hotplug in a supported way (no EL3, no PSCI, no luck).
>
> Drop the CPU hotplug nonsense and just setup the IRQs and handlers
> in a less overdesigned way, grouping things more logically in the
> process.

No question on the patch - just noticed we could remove
CPUHP_PCI_XGENE_DEAD from cpuhp_state since it would become
unused AFAICS.
